First off French keyboards blow- when we type a we get q, when we type w we get z, and don't even try to get the at symbol, etc. so please excuse typos andthis entry may be short until we find a decent keyboard.

The flight from San Francisco to London was a lot of fun, we got free champagne and two mixed drinks! We watched Up in the Air, a movie with George Clooney, not too bad. Paris is amazing, every building feels like it is a work of art! Yesterday our host took us through a driving tour of Paris and we got to see the Effiel Tower twinkle! Today we woke up to some fresh crossiants and fruit, and then made our way back into Paris. We visited Notre Dame and the Pantheon and walked about - there are so many tiny pedestrian only streets. We then took a boat tour and saw a lot of the major sites, then had dinner at a small café where we had a delicious chevre panini, and a not so delicious forgasse (some sort of pizza contraption). We then wandered around the city for a bit and got to experience Parisian markets, we got a bottle of red wine to sample thinking we would try to have a picnic, but we could not find a corkscrew for the life of us (weird huh, you would think a country that values wine so much would have corkscrews at every store - wine there is very inexpensive!), haha oh well.

we're going to end this now because this keyboard is really frustrating! but we'll try to update soon - with pictures! Au revoir!
